Webare read-heavy [4,62]: the hash table is built once and is seldom modified in comparison to total accesses. A hash table that is particularly suited to this behavior is a bucketized cuckoo hash table (BCHT), a type of open-addressed hash table.1 BCHTs group their cells into buckets: associative blocks of two to eight slots, with
